True Stories of Crime from the District Attorney's Office
Fact-based crime stories, by a former district attorney for New York County, first published in 1908. According to Wikipedia: "Arthur Cheney Train (6 September 1875 – 22 December 1945) was an American lawyer and legal thriller writer, particularly known for his novels of courtroom intrigue and the creation of the fictional lawyer Mr Ephraim Tutt.”
